Kona I Co.Ltd (052400) - Total Liabilities
Based on the latest financial reports, Kona I Co.Ltd (052400) has total liabilities worth ₩292.75 Billion KRW (≈ $198.39 Million USD) as of September 2025. Total liabilities represent everything the company owes to external parties, combining both current liabilities—like accounts payable, short-term debt, and accrued expenses—and non-current liabilities such as long-term debt, pension obligations, lease liabilities, and deferred tax liabilities. Liquidity & Leverage Metrics
Key Metrics Explained
| Metric | Value | Description |
|---|---|---|
| Current Ratio | 1.30 | Measures ability to pay short-term obligations (Current Assets ÷ Current Liabilities) |
| Quick Ratio | N/A | More stringent measure of short-term liquidity ((Current Assets - Inventory) ÷ Current Liabilities) |
| Cash Ratio | N/A | Most conservative liquidity measure (Cash & Equivalents ÷ Current Liabilities) |
| Debt to Equity | 1.23 | Measures financial leverage (Total Liabilities ÷ Shareholder Equity) |
| Debt to Assets | 0.55 | Portion of assets financed with debt (Total Liabilities ÷ Total Assets) |

Annual Total Liabilities for Kona I Co.Ltd (2011–2024)
The table below shows the annual total liabilities of Kona I Co.Ltd from 2011 to 2024.
| Year | Total Liabilities |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2024-12-31 | ₩214.59 Billion ≈ $145.42 Million |
-25.60% |
| 2023-12-31 | ₩288.44 Billion ≈ $195.47 Million |
+13.34% |
| 2022-12-31 | ₩254.50 Billion ≈ $172.47 Million |
-72.44% |
| 2021-12-31 | ₩923.46 Billion ≈ $625.81 Million |
+55.96% |
| 2020-12-31 | ₩592.10 Billion ≈ $401.26 Million |
+187.58% |
| 2019-12-31 | ₩205.89 Billion ≈ $139.53 Million |
+232.20% |
| 2018-12-31 | ₩61.98 Billion ≈ $42.00 Million |
+5.41% |
| 2017-12-31 | ₩58.80 Billion ≈ $39.85 Million |
-23.30% |
| 2016-12-31 | ₩76.66 Billion ≈ $51.95 Million |
-3.23% |
| 2015-12-31 | ₩79.22 Billion ≈ $53.68 Million |
-37.32% |
| 2014-12-31 | ₩126.39 Billion ≈ $85.65 Million |
+9.20% |
| 2013-12-31 | ₩115.75 Billion ≈ $78.44 Million |
+31.71% |
| 2012-12-31 | ₩87.88 Billion ≈ $59.55 Million |
-13.78% |
| 2011-12-31 | ₩101.93 Billion ≈ $69.07 Million |
-- |
About Kona I Co.Ltd
Kona I Co.,Ltd. provides solutions and platforms for the financial technology market in South Korea and internationally. The company offers digital identification products, such as IC chips for the financial, telecommunications, and public sectors; smart cards; MONA, a USIM-based budget phone service for the contactless market; and authentication services.
